Baseboard Heater Replacement Questions
When should a baseboard heater be replaced? Replacement is recommended if the heater frequently malfunctions, shows signs of rust or damage, or no longer heats effectively.
Can existing baseboard heaters be upgraded or replaced easily? Yes, existing units can be replaced with modern models that improve efficiency and fit the same space.
What types of baseboard heaters are available for replacement? Electric and hydronic (hot water) baseboard heaters are common options, each suited to different heating needs.
What signs indicate a baseboard heater needs replacement? Uneven heating, unusual noises, or visible corrosion are common indicators that a replacement may be necessary.
